| 正面描述 | The central field displays the national coat of arms of the Republic of Palau — a shield depicting a traditional figure beneath a night sky with a full moon — set within a circular frame of concentric rings. Flanking the arms on either side are deeply relief-engraved bare, skeletal tree branches that extend across the antiqued field, evoking a dark woodland setting. Below the arms, a directional signpost bears the inscription SADLY EVER AFTER in bold raised lettering. The legend REPUBLIC OF PALAU arcs above the coat of arms, with the denomination 10$ appearing immediately below it, and the series inscription RAINBOW'S END integrated into the design. |

Palau has operated a prolific commemorative program since the 1990s, issuing silver coins under licensing arrangements that target the collector market almost exclusively — none of these pieces circulate. The Little Red Riding Hood release belongs to a fairy tale series drawing on Grimm Brothers source material, a licensing and thematic category that dominates modern Pacific island commemorative output precisely because such issuers face no obligation to connect coinage to national monetary history.
KM#836 confirms attribution in Krause, but secondary market depth for this specific release is shallow.
